Warning Signs You Need Floor Water Damage Restoration
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s – they’re a clear indication that you need professional help.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ice persistent musty smells in your property, it’s time to call in the professionals.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a clear indication of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Stains or Leaks
Visible water stains or leaks can be a sign of a larger problem.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Popping Noises
Unusual sounds or popping noises can show a leak or other water-related issue. If you notice any unusual noises, it’s time to investigate further.
High Humidity or Moisture Levels
High humidity or moisture levels can create an ideal environment for mold and bacterial growth. If you notice any unusual moisture levels,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Discoloration or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Discoloration or st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ual discoloration, it’s time to investigate further.

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ost In Mineral Wells, TX
The cost of floor water damage rest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mineral Wells, TX. These estimates are based on typical prices for this service in the area.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$500 – $2,500 | Severity and size of the affected area |
| Water Removal and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area and level of contamination |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of the affected area and materials needed |

Common Questions About Floor Water Damage Restoration
Q: What causes floor water damage?
A: Floor water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including burst pipes, flooding, and appliance malfunctions.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Q: How long does floor water damage restoration take?
A: The length of time it takes to complete floor water damage rest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ity and size of the affected area. In most cases, our team can complete the restoration process within 3-5 days.
Q: Is floor water damage restoration covered by insurance?
A: In most cases, floor water damage restoration is covered by insurance. But, it’s essential to check with your insurance provider to confirm coverage and understand any deductibles or limitations.
Q: Can I prevent floor water damage?
A: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ent floor water damage, including regular inspections, proper maintenance, and addressing any issues quickly. Our team can help you develop a plan to prevent future water damage.
